Ventura County Interfaith Community will present an introduction to Judaism led by Rabbi Michael Lotker.

Rabbi Michael Lotker is the author of "A Christian’s Guide to Judaism." He' a sought after speaker at synagogues, churches and campuses and in June, 2014, he offered the opening prayer at the United States House of Representatives. He's a second career rabbi having been ordained at age 55 from the Hebrew Union College-Jewish Institute of Religion (HUC-JIR) in 2003. Prior to his ordination from HUC-JIR (the Reform movement’s rabbinic seminary), he received his Master of Hebrew Letters degree. He's presently Rabbi Emeritus at Temple Ner Ami in Camarillo, California, the Scholar in Residence at Temple Adat Elohim in Thousand Oaks, CA and the Community Rabbi for the Jewish Federation of Ventura County. He is a member of the Central Conference of America Rabbis and the Board of Rabbis of Southern California. His interest and participation in interfaith dialogue stimulated his rabbinic thesis entitled “Ezer Knegdo: Toward a Theology of Jewish-Christian Partnership.”
